Smarthome unter openwb 2.0 / Anzeige auf Hauptseite...

Antworten
okaegi
Beiträge: 2414
Registriert: Fr Mär 08, 2019 1:57 pm
Has thanked: 2 times
Been thanked: 25 times

Smarthome unter openwb 2.0 / Anzeige auf Hauptseite...

Beitrag von okaegi »

Hallo zusammen,
Mit diesem pr der heute gemerged worden ist, können die Smarthomedevices auf der Hauptseite angezeigt werden.
https://github.com/openWB/core/pull/2059
Screenshot_20250102_172704_Chrome.jpg
(339.92 KiB) Noch nie heruntergeladen
Und so sieht es im Status aus:
Screenshot_20250102_172718_Chrome.jpg
(356.69 KiB) Noch nie heruntergeladen
Damit das geht muss jedes Smarthomedevice wie folgt parametrsiert werden:
Jeder Smarthomegerät muss wie folgt erfasst werden:
Hersteller Universell
Verfügbare Geräte HTTP
Bezeichnung Stiebel
Server URL http://192.168.1.246/openWB/packages/modules/smarthome
Wobei die 192.168.1.246 mit der eigenen IP der openwb Installation ersetzt werden muss.
Pfad für Leistung /leistung.php?d=1
Pfad für Zählerstand Bezug /bezug.php?d=1
Pfad für Zählerstand Einspeisung /einspeisung.php
Wobei d=nummerdevice (smarthomegerätenummer)
Beispiel siehe hier:
Screenshot_20250102_173252_Chrome.jpg
(357.41 KiB) Noch nie heruntergeladen
(Openwb kennt die Möglichkeit http zu definieren, die smarthomedevices werden zusätzlich als http Zähler zur Verfügung gestellt).
In den Auswertungen werden die Werte der Smarthomedevices direkt angezeigt, die http Zähler sind nur für die Haupseite vorgesehen.
Gruss Oliver und gutes neues Jahr..
Entwickler- openWB (ehrenamtlich) / Feedback zu Funktionen immer erwünscht..
Smarthomeprobleme siehe hier (update :!: ): viewtopic.php?f=14&t=5923
ChristophR
Beiträge: 809
Registriert: So Okt 30, 2022 8:07 am
Has thanked: 18 times
Been thanked: 37 times

Re: Smarthome unter openwb 2.0 / Anzeige auf Hauptseite...

Beitrag von ChristophR »

Ich habe gerade die Konfiguration ausprobiert.
Super, dass es hier voran geht, das klappt in der Übersicht schonmal super.


Dann habe ich dazu aber noch ein paar Fragen:

Wenn ich einen weiteren Zähler konfiguriere, dann wird nach Logik von openWB dieser doch immer vom Hausverbrauch abgezogen? (Hausverbrauch ist ungezählte Leistung)
Wie muss dies konfiguriert werden, damit der Hausverbrauch weiter passt, bzw. wie wenn ich es abgezogen haben möchte?
Aktuell kann ich ja vermutlich nur das Smarthome Device in den Hausverbrauch einrechnen, sonst wird es ja doppelt abgezogen.
Wo gehört der Zähler im Lastmanagement hin, er liegt ja erstmal neben den anderen Komponenten, ist das korrekt?
P.S: Gefunden: Wenn der Zähler nicht berechnet werden soll, muss er in der Struktur unten auf gleicher Ebene des EVU-Zählers liegen:
2025-01-04 03_44_18-openWB _ Konfiguration - Lastmanagement und 5 weitere Seiten - Persönlich – Micr.png
2025-01-04 03_44_18-openWB _ Konfiguration - Lastmanagement und 5 weitere Seiten - Persönlich – Micr.png (16.17 KiB) 361 mal betrachtet
In der Beschreibung des PR heißt es, dass der HTTP-Zähler nicht in den Auswertungen angezeigt wird, das lässt sich aber vermutlich nicht verhindern?
Kommt hierfür noch ein eigenes Zählermodul, welches diese Option bieten wird?

P.S: Beim importierten Zählerstand stimmt die Kommastelle nicht, habe es in den Feedbackthread zur 2.1.7 Alpha.1 reingeschrieben, da ich nicht weiß, ob es am Script oder dem Zählermodul liegt.
openWB Series 2 Standard+, SW-Version 2
SolarEdge SE10K-RWS, BYD LVS 8, 16,8 kWp.
CUPRA Born
okaegi
Beiträge: 2414
Registriert: Fr Mär 08, 2019 1:57 pm
Has thanked: 2 times
Been thanked: 25 times

Re: Smarthome unter openwb 2.0 / Anzeige auf Hauptseite...

Beitrag von okaegi »

ChristophR hat geschrieben: Sa Jan 04, 2025 2:46 am Ich habe gerade die Konfiguration ausprobiert.
Super, dass es hier voran geht, das klappt in der Übersicht schonmal super.


Dann habe ich dazu aber noch ein paar Fragen:

Wenn ich einen weiteren Zähler konfiguriere, dann wird nach Logik von openWB dieser doch immer vom Hausverbrauch abgezogen? (Hausverbrauch ist ungezählte Leistung)
Wie muss dies konfiguriert werden, damit der Hausverbrauch weiter passt, bzw. wie wenn ich es abgezogen haben möchte?
Aktuell kann ich ja vermutlich nur das Smarthome Device in den Hausverbrauch einrechnen, sonst wird es ja doppelt abgezogen.
Wo gehört der Zähler im Lastmanagement hin, er liegt ja erstmal neben den anderen Komponenten, ist das korrekt?
P.S: Gefunden: Wenn der Zähler nicht berechnet werden soll, muss er in der Struktur unten auf gleicher Ebene des EVU-Zählers liegen:
2025-01-04 03_44_18-openWB _ Konfiguration - Lastmanagement und 5 weitere Seiten - Persönlich – Micr.png

In der Beschreibung des PR heißt es, dass der HTTP-Zähler nicht in den Auswertungen angezeigt wird, das lässt sich aber vermutlich nicht verhindern?
Kommt hierfür noch ein eigenes Zählermodul, welches diese Option bieten wird?

P.S: Beim importierten Zählerstand stimmt die Kommastelle nicht, habe es in den Feedbackthread zur 2.1.7 Alpha.1 reingeschrieben, da ich nicht weiß, ob es am Script oder dem Zählermodul liegt.
Der Fehler liegt am script, ich hab dort noch einen Faktor falsch. Ich lass es heute noch mal mitlaufen und melde mich .
Gruss Oliver
Entwickler- openWB (ehrenamtlich) / Feedback zu Funktionen immer erwünscht..
Smarthomeprobleme siehe hier (update :!: ): viewtopic.php?f=14&t=5923
okaegi
Beiträge: 2414
Registriert: Fr Mär 08, 2019 1:57 pm
Has thanked: 2 times
Been thanked: 25 times

Re: Smarthome unter openwb 2.0 / Anzeige auf Hauptseite...

Beitrag von okaegi »

Zum hausverbrauch:
Meine Wp Stiebel wird nicht im Hausverbrauch gezählt (In Hausverbrauch einrechnen = Nein im smarthomegerät)
Meine Struktur sieht so aus
Screenshot_20250104_081338_Chrome.jpg
(337.01 KiB) Noch nie heruntergeladen
Meine Stiebel zieht grad 86 Watt (Umlaufpumpe)
Der Hausverbrach sollte so stimmen.
(Bezug - Stiebel).

Gruss Oliver
Dateianhänge
Screenshot_20250104_082913_Chrome.jpg
(324.47 KiB) Noch nie heruntergeladen
Screenshot_20250104_082920_Chrome.jpg
(147.87 KiB) Noch nie heruntergeladen
Entwickler- openWB (ehrenamtlich) / Feedback zu Funktionen immer erwünscht..
Smarthomeprobleme siehe hier (update :!: ): viewtopic.php?f=14&t=5923
aiole
Beiträge: 7870
Registriert: Mo Okt 08, 2018 4:51 pm
Has thanked: 42 times
Been thanked: 48 times

Re: Smarthome unter openwb 2.0 / Anzeige auf Hauptseite...

Beitrag von aiole »

Danke Oliver! Eine gute Lösung, um die Zeit bis zur nativen Integration der Smarthome-Geräte zu überbrücken.

Ich habe es jetzt mit diesen Erkenntnissen viewtopic.php?p=121918#p121918 hinbekommen.
Bei mir wird die Luft-WP nur gemessen und in den Hausverbrauch eingerechnet (Ja) - also nicht abgezogen. Das sieht dann so aus:
01_Konfig_Smarthome-Geraet_als_http_Zaehler.jpg
01_Konfig_Smarthome-Geraet_als_http_Zaehler.jpg (74.8 KiB) 297 mal betrachtet
02_LM_Smarthome-Geraet_als_http_Zaehler.jpg
02_LM_Smarthome-Geraet_als_http_Zaehler.jpg (78.03 KiB) 297 mal betrachtet
03_LM-Struktur_Smarthome-Geraet_als_http_Zaehler.jpg
03_LM-Struktur_Smarthome-Geraet_als_http_Zaehler.jpg (43.06 KiB) 297 mal betrachtet
04_Diag_Smarthome-Geraet_als_http_Zaehler.jpg
04_Diag_Smarthome-Geraet_als_http_Zaehler.jpg (76.83 KiB) 297 mal betrachtet
Die Ströme für das Lastmanagement des http-Zählers lasse ich leer, da das LM nur am EVU-Punkt über den Victron-EVU-Zähler benötigt wird.
Sollte eine (größere) WP mit eigenem (lokalem) LM direkt am http-Zähler genutzt werden, könnte das auch über die zuätzlichen Stromangaben erfolgen, richtig? Hast du dafür schon topics vorgesehen?

@LutzB
Wie ist die Phasenzuordnung beim http-Zähler zu sehen? Bezogen auf den EVU-Punkt-Zähler oder lokal am Zähler?
Wenn nur ein 1p-Verbraucher verwendet wird, braucht auch nur diese Phase konfiguriert werden?
okaegi
Beiträge: 2414
Registriert: Fr Mär 08, 2019 1:57 pm
Has thanked: 2 times
Been thanked: 25 times

Re: Smarthome unter openwb 2.0 / Anzeige auf Hauptseite...

Beitrag von okaegi »

okaegi hat geschrieben: Sa Jan 04, 2025 6:50 am Der Fehler liegt am script, ich hab dort noch einen Faktor falsch. Ich lass es heute noch mal mitlaufen und melde mich .
Gruss Oliver
Nach der Faktor Korrektur sehen die Auswertungen für die neuen Zähler gut aus.
Screenshot_20250105_070221_Chrome.jpg
(452.42 KiB) Noch nie heruntergeladen
Der Zähler Stiebel Wp (dunkel rot) wird nun nachgeführt.
Und sind Vergleichbar mit den Werten von den Smarthomedevices Stiebel (hellrot).
Folgendes ist zu beachten:
a) Die Auswertungen stimmen erst ab dem zweiten Tag
b) Die Werte aus dem Smarthomebereich und die virtuellen Zähler werden zu einem unterschiedlichen Zeitpunkt erfasst, deshalb sind beim direkten Vergleich vom gleichen Smarthomedevice (hier Stiebel und Stiebel Wp) leichte Abweichungen möglich.
Hier ist der PR
https://github.com/openWB/core/pull/2119
Gruss Oliver
Entwickler- openWB (ehrenamtlich) / Feedback zu Funktionen immer erwünscht..
Smarthomeprobleme siehe hier (update :!: ): viewtopic.php?f=14&t=5923
okaegi
Beiträge: 2414
Registriert: Fr Mär 08, 2019 1:57 pm
Has thanked: 2 times
Been thanked: 25 times

Re: Smarthome unter openwb 2.0 / Anzeige auf Hauptseite...

Beitrag von okaegi »

Hallo Zusammen,
Aufgrund von Lutz Feedback ("lesen files direkt") können wir das ganze noch mehr vereinfachen.
Es braucht keinen PR sondern nur folgende Parametrisierung:
Jeder Smarthomegerät muss wie folgt erfasst werden:
Hersteller Universell
Verfügbare Geräte HTTP
Bezeichnung Stiebel
Server URL http://192.168.1.246/openWB/ramdisk
(Achtung andere URL als vorher)
Wobei die 192.168.1.246 mit der eigenen IP der openwb Installation ersetzt werden muss.
Pfad für Leistung /device1_watt
Pfad für Zählerstand Bezug /device1_wh
Pfad für Zählerstand Einspeisung /device1_whe
Wobei 1 durch die jeweilige Smarthomegerätenummer ersetzt werden muss.
Achtung Pfad für Zählerstand Bezug / Einspeisung muss angegeben werden (sonst läuft simcount für das gleiche Gerät zweimal, einmal im smarthome Bereich und dann noch im openwb2.0 Bereich).
Ich schliesse den PR.
Gruss Oliver
Entwickler- openWB (ehrenamtlich) / Feedback zu Funktionen immer erwünscht..
Smarthomeprobleme siehe hier (update :!: ): viewtopic.php?f=14&t=5923
aiole
Beiträge: 7870
Registriert: Mo Okt 08, 2018 4:51 pm
Has thanked: 42 times
Been thanked: 48 times

Re: Smarthome unter openwb 2.0 / Anzeige auf Hauptseite...

Beitrag von aiole »

okaegi hat geschrieben: Mo Jan 06, 2025 10:44 am Achtung Pfad für Zählerstand Bezug / Einspeisung muss angegeben werden (sonst läuft simcount für das gleiche Gerät zweimal, einmal im smarthome Bereich und dann noch im openwb2.0 Bereich).
Hallo Oliver - vielen Dank für die nächste Vereinfachung!
Bedeutet die obige Info, dass man zusätzlich zum Import auch beim Export ein Angabe machen muss? -> /device1_whe
okaegi
Beiträge: 2414
Registriert: Fr Mär 08, 2019 1:57 pm
Has thanked: 2 times
Been thanked: 25 times

Re: Smarthome unter openwb 2.0 / Anzeige auf Hauptseite...

Beitrag von okaegi »

Bedeutet die obige Info, dass man zusätzlich zum Import auch beim Export ein Angabe machen muss? -> /device1_whe
Richtig.
Andernfalls wird nicht der Zählerstand vom Smarthome genommen. Der kann aus dem Gerät kommen (wie beim sdm630) oder gerechnet werden (z.b. bei Shelly).
Gruss Oliver
Entwickler- openWB (ehrenamtlich) / Feedback zu Funktionen immer erwünscht..
Smarthomeprobleme siehe hier (update :!: ): viewtopic.php?f=14&t=5923
Antworten